Bangor, ME vs Philadelphia, PA
Cost of Living Comparison
Bangor, ME is more affordable by 6.0 index points
Side-by-Side Comparison
| Category | Bangor, ME | Philadelphia, PA |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Overall | 96.5 | 102.6 | -6.0 |
| Housing | 77.7 | 113.1 | -35.5 |
| Goods | 97.2 | 96.8 | +0.3 |
| Utilities | 134.8 | 114.4 | +20.4 |
| Other Services | 103.2 | 103.1 | +0.1 |
Income & Housing Comparison
| Metric | Bangor, ME | Philadelphia, PA |
|---|---|---|
| Median Household Income | $59,438 | $85,555 |
| Median Home Value | $176,700 | $304,900 |
| Median Monthly Rent | $932 | $1,347 |
| Per Capita Income | $34,423 | $47,051 |
